seoBusiness has launched a string of new digital marketing campaigns for new and existing customers. The work covers both search engine optimization (SEO) and pay-per-click (PPC) advertising to raise the profile of ambitious businesses, ultimately to secure more orders and improve the bottom line.

The first new contract is with an existing customer who has launched a new venture. Chris Roy first hired the Blackburn-based digital marketing and web development specialist in 2020 to help promote his science-backed personal training business, Toro Blanco. The results have proven so successful that Chris has enlisted seoBusiness

 to promote his new venture, Toro Blanco Active Holidays.

He explained: “Many of my customers would book walking and cycling holidays with big-name brands but come back to me complaining that they’d paid too much money for a disappointing experience. I saw a gap in the market for someone to provide a quality service at a reasonable price point. Unlike the package deals you’ll find offered from high street retailers, we’re with you from the moment you step off the plane, everything is taken care of, and there’s always someone monitoring your well-being and your progress.

"We’ve only just launched but we’ve already had good interest and undertaken our first holidays. The new digital marketing campaign from seoBusiness will take us to the next level and allow us to grow, invest, and expand our offering further.”

Meanwhile, Toplex, a family-owned electronic appliances retailer, is expanding its customer base with a new digital advertising campaign. The company will use seoBusiness’s expertise to raise awareness both in its hometown of Blackburn and further afield. 

Karl Turner, owner of Toplex, said: “Through over 60 years of service, we have developed a loyal and valued customer base in Lancashire and the surrounding areas. Our brand is very well known in our hometown as our shop and warehouse keep us visible and in people’s minds. Our free delivery and installation service is available right across the North West, and this new digital marketing campaign is key to letting new customers find out about us.”

Two more companies that have begun pay-per-click campaigns are Fresh Hearing and Lancashire Roofing & Building.

Fresh Hearing is an ear care specialist operating two practices in the North West. The team of trained specialists offers a full range of services, including hearing tests, ear examinations, ear syringing, and hearing aid supply. The company offers patients access to the latest in ear care technology at affordable prices and has earned five-star reviews across independent review platforms, including Google, Facebook, and more.

Lancashire Roofing & Building is a family-run team of fully qualified roofers, holding a combined two decades of experience working on projects such as repairs, re-roofing, lead work, and chimney work. The company’s work is backed by a string of qualifications, including the Safe Trader Scheme, Chas accreditation, Confederation of Roofing Contractors Approved Member, and a Which? Trusted Trader.

Latif Kothia, seoBusiness director, said: “Whether it’s an existing customer or a company that’s new to us, it’s always pleasing to win new work. It’s proof that our decades of experience are delivering results for businesses. These new projects cover a range of sectors, but each business has something in common – they’ve got a great idea and they need to spread the word. That’s where we come in, we’re experts at raising profiles through digital channels.”
